| |
|
|
Francesco Ricca
Dipartimento di Matematica
Cubo 31B,
Università della Calabria
87036 Rende (CS), Italy
Phone: +39 0984 49 6406
Fax: +39 0984 49 6410
e-mail: ricca_AT_mat.unical.it
|
|
Current Position
Currently, I'm an Assistant Professor at the Department of Mathematics of the University of Calabria.
I'm a member of the development team of DLV a state of the art Disjunctive Logic Programming System.
[top]
Research Topics
- Logic Programming
- Object Oriented Deductive Databases
- Ontologies
- E-learning
[top]
Biographical sketch
Still in Italian, laziness? ... I only need more free time..... ;-)
Sono nato a Cosenza il 21 aprile dell' anno 1978.
Ho conseguito il diploma di Maturità scientifica con voti 60/60 presso il Liceo Scientifico "G.B. Scorza" di Cosenza.
Ho conseguito la laurea in Ingegneria Informatica presso l'Università della Calabria con voti 110/110 e lode, discutendo la tesi dal titolo "Progetto e prototipazione di un Sistema Multi-Agente conforme alle Specifiche FIPA (Foundation for Intelligent Physical Agents), per contesti applicativi di E-Learning", relatori: prof. Nicola Leone, prof. Domenico Saccà e ing. Alfredo Garro, premiata il 4 Ottobre 2003 come seconda classificata al I Bando "E-Talenti dell'E-Learning" realizzato da ASFOR e SMAU con il Patrocinio del Ministro per l'Innovazione e le Tecnologie.
Ho completato, sostenendo con successo l'esame finale, del corso di Dottorato di Ricerca in Matematica e Informatica discutendo la tesi dal titolo: "Disjunctive Logic Programming: Optimization Issues and enhancements for Ontologies".
[top]
Teaching (in italian)
- Ricevo gli studenti di Giovedì, dalle 18:30 alle 20:00 e su appuntamento.
[top]
Implemented Systems
- DLV: A state of the art Disjunctive Logic Programming System.
- ONTO-DLV: An integrated development environment for ontologies
- DLV Wrapper: A library, implemented in Java, that ``wraps'' the DLV system inside an external application, allowing to embed disjunctive logic programs inside Object-Oriented source code.
- DLV-Server: A system based on DLV having server facilities.
[top]
Some of the projects I'm/I was involved in:
- INFOMIX: Boosting Information Integration, IST-2001-33570.
The main goal of the INFOMIX project is to provide a set of techniques and associated tools for powerful information integration by using advanced reasoning capabilities. The aim of this project is to provide a theory, a set of information integration algorithms, and prototype implementation of a knowledge-based system for advanced information integration which uses computational logic.
- WASP:Working Group on Answer Set Semantics, IST-2001-37004.
The project aims at solving main open issues with the current Answer Set Programming (ASP) Technology, both at the theoretical and the implementation level, which are needed to build ASP systems for industrial use.
- ONTO-DLV: Un Ambiente Basato sulla Programmazione Logica Disgiuntiva per il Trattamento di Ontologie. MIUR 2521
The main goal of this project is to define a new knowledge representation and reasoning system named OntoDLV based on Disjunctive logic Programming.
- ELLADE: ELectronic Live Adaptive Learning.
The project aims at developing new e-learning tools by exploiting logic programming techinques.
[top]
Selected Publications
- F. Calimeri, S. Perri, F. Ricca "Experimenting with Parallelism for the Instantiation of ASP Programs"
Journal of Algorithms in Cognition Informatics and Logics Vol. 63, N. 1-3, pp. 34 - 54, 2008
Elsevier
- F. Ricca, L. Gallucci, R. Schindlauer, T. Dell’armi, G. Grasso, N. Leone "OntoDLV: An ASP-based System for Enterprise Ontologies",
Journal of Logic and Computation (in print, available on-line) doi:10.1093/logcom/exn042 ISSN: 0955-792X
- M. Maratea, F. Ricca, W. Faber, N. Leone "Look-Back Techniques and Heuristics in DLV: Implementation, Evaluation and Comparison to QBF Solvers", Journal of Algorithms in Cognition Informatics and Logics Vol. 63, N. 1-3, pp. 70-89, 2008 Elsevier Inc.
- W. Faber, N. Leone, G. Pfeifer, F. Ricca "On look-ahead heuristics in disjunctive logic programming",
Annals of Mathematics in Artificial Intelligence Vol. 51, N. 2-4, pp. 229-266, 2007 Springer Netherlands
- F. Ricca and Nicola Leone "Disjunctive Logic Programming with Types and Objects: The DLV+ System",
Journal of Applied Logics Vol. 5, N. 3, pp. 545 - 573, 2007 Elsevier
- F. Ricca, W. Faber, and N. Leone "A Backjumping Tecnique for Disjunctive Logic Programming",
AI Communications Vol. 19, N. 2, pp. 155 - 172, 2006 - IOS Press
- A. Garro, L. Palopoli and F. Ricca "Exploiting Agents in E-Learning and Skills Management Context",
AI Communications Vol. 19, N. 2, pp. 137-154, 2006 - IOS Press
- W. Faber, N. Leone, F. Ricca "Answer Set Programming", Encyclopedia of Computer Science and Engineering,Wiley New York, NY (in print)
- W. Faber, N. Leone, M. Maratea and F. Ricca "Experimenting with Look-Back Heuristics for Hard ASP Programs",
Proceedings of The 9th International Conference on Logic Programming and Nonmo-notonic Reasoning, LPNMR 2007, Tempe, AZ, USA, May 2007, LNCS vol. 4483, pp. 110-122, Springer
- W. Faber, F. Ricca "Solving Hard ASP Programs Efficiently", Proceedings of The 8th International Conference on Logic Programming and Nonmo-notonic Reasoning, LPNMR 2005, Diamante, CS, Italy, September 2005, LNCS vol.3662, pp. 240-252, Springer
- W. Faber, N. Leone, F. Ricca "Heuristics for Hard ASP Programs", Procedings of Nineteenth International Joint Conference on Artificial Intelligence (IJCAI) Edimburgh, Scotland, July-August 2005, pp. 1562-1563, Professional Book Center
- S. Perri, F. Ricca, G. Terracina, D. Cianni, P. Veltri "An integrated graphic tool for developing and testing DLV programs", Proceedings of SEA07 (Software Engineering for Answer Set Programming), Tempe AZ, USA, CEUR Workshop Proceedings, vol. 281, pp 86-100 Maggio 2007
- F. Ricca "A Wrapper Java for DLV", Proceedings of APPIA-GULP-PRODE 2003 (2003 Joint Conference on Declarative
Programming), Reggio Calabria, Settembre 2003, Università Mediterranea Reggio Calabria Italy
- G. Ianni, C. Panetta, F. Ricca "Specification of assessment-test criteria through ASP specifications",
Proceedings of ASP05 (Answer Set Programming Advances in Theory and Implementation), Bath UK, July 2005, pp. 293-302, Research Press International
The complete list of my pubblications can be can be found either on my page in polaris or in my CV.
This is my DBLP page.
[top]
An (hopefully) up to date Curriculum Vitae (in italian) [last update October 2009]
|